Meet Hans from Munich – his 10kWh system slashed energy bills by 40% annually. How? By storing cheap night-rate power (€0.18/kWh) to avoid peak daytime rates (€0.34/kWh). Or California’s Smith family – their solar+storage combo now survives wildfire-related blackouts while saving $1,200/year.
Grid-connected systems (think urban homes) let you sell excess power back – like having a mini power company in your garage. Off-grid setups (for cabin-dwellers and doomsday preppers) require larger batteries but offer total energy freedom.
Here’s a fun equation even math haters will love: Daily energy use × Backup days needed × 1.2 (for efficiency losses) = Your ideal battery size. For example, 20kWh daily use × 2 days × 1.2 = 48kWh system.
